BRANCH VI.
THE PITCAIRNS OF PITCULLO CASTLE, FIFE.
ARMS OF PITCAIRN OF PITCULLO.
Shield, Argent. Three lozenges, two and one, Gules.
Crest.
The Sun.
Motto.
Spes Lucis Eternse.
CHAPTER XXXVIII.
PITCAIRNS OF PITCULLO.
The Pitcairns of Pitcullo are, it is believed, a branch of the
house of Pitcairns of that Ilk and Forthar-Ramsay in Fife,
their ancestors having probably settled on the Pitcairn
Forfarshire estates as early as the beginning of the six-
teenth century. Henry, tenth laird of Pitcairn and Forthar-
Ramsay in 1453, had four daughters : (1) Elizabeth, married
to Sir John Ramsay of Dounfield ; (2) Isobelle, married to
Patrick, fourth Lord Lindsay of the Byres ; (3) Margaret,
wife of David Moray of Ochtertyre ; and (4) Catherine, who
married Ballingall of that Ilk.
